Largest Available Cost and Nearby 3 Bedroom Apartments

The largest available 3 Bedroom apartment unit in Cost, TX is found at Creekside Terrace in the Quail Valley neighborhood and is 1,688 square feet priced from $2,299. Wonderyard in the Buda Kyle neighborhood has the second largest 3 Bedroom, which is sized at 1,610 square feet and currently listed start at $1,795. Cheapest Available Cost and Nearby 3 Bedroom Apartments

As of March 14, 2025 the lowest priced 3 Bedroom apartment unit in Cost, TX is the C3 Model starting from $1,099 at Centro35 in the Outer Comal neighborhood. The second most affordable Cost 3 Bedroom is the C1 Model at LOCKHART FARMS starting at $1,185 in the Buda Kyle neighborhood. The average price for all 3 Bedroom apartments in Cost is currently $2,001.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 3 Bedroom options in Cost:
